构建.NET Core控制台应用程序以输出EXE?

构建.NET Core控制台应用程序以输出EXE?

对于面向.NET Core 1.0的控制台应用程序项目,我无法弄清楚如何在构建期间输出.exe。项目在调试中运行良好。

我已经尝试发布该项目,但这也不起作用。有道理,因为.exe将是特定于平台的,但必须有一种方法。我的搜索只引用了使用project.json的旧版.Net Core版本。

无论何时我建立或发布,这都是我得到的。


拉莫斯之舞
浏览 1951回答 3
3回答

森栏

如果.bat文件可以接受,您可以创建一个与dll同名的bat文件(并将其放在同一个文件夹中),然后粘贴以下内容:dotnet %0.dll %*显然,这假设机器已安装.NET Core。在没有'.bat'部分的情况下调用它。即:( c:\>"path\to\program" -args blah 这个答案来自切特的评论)
打开App,查看更多内容
随时随地看视频慕课网APP